Tricks to Making the Perfect Pakistani Mutton Paya

Making a flavorful and tender Pakistani Mutton Paya takes some expert tricks. The critical ingredient hides in the slow boiling process, enabling the mutton to become melt-in-your-mouth tender. Start by completely washing the trotters and removing any excess fat. Then, tenderize them in a flavorful blend of spices such as cumin, coriander, turmeric, ginger, garlic, and chili powder. Once the trotters are well-marinated, brown them in hot oil until they turn a golden shade. Next, add water to cover the trotters and bring to a boil. Then, dim the heat and let it cook for at least 4 hours, or until the mutton is fall-apart tender. In the simmering process, skim off any residue that develops. Add diced onions, tomatoes, and potatoes roughly through the cooking process for added flavor and texture. Flavor the dish with salt to taste and a squeeze of lemon juice for brightness. Offer the Mutton Paya hot with naan bread or rice, and enjoy the rich and flavorful taste of this Pakistani delicacy.
